Primary Responsibilities :
Will be reviewing, interpreting, maintaining, and completing paperwork and electronic data associated with hardware assemblies to maintain data and material traceability. Will be working with electrical harness assemblies, including interpreting schematics and building compliant electrical assemblies as well as conducting electrical tests such as continuity and insulation resistance. Will be routing wiring harnesses on flight hardware. Will follow procedure and direction from management as well as work from drawings or sketches, and collaborate with engineers to develop or proof new processes. Will work with soldering, wire stripping, contact crimping, contact insertion and removal, harness routing and strain relief. Will work with structural bonding and application of coatings using various epoxy and silicone adhesive products. Working level understanding of force, torque, and precision hand tools. Work to follow and determine, optimum order of assembly for complex harnesses, mechanical structures, and devices.
